Increased body mass index has a deleterious effect on in vitro fertilization outcome
J B Loveland1, H D McClamrock, A M Malinow
1Department of Obstetrics, Gynecology, and Reproductive Sciences, University of Maryland Medical Center, Baltimore, Maryland, USA.
Purpose:
Few studies have addressed the effect of weight on IVF outcome, with some showing a decrease in IVF success and some showing no change in overweight women (BMI > 25 kg/m2) compared to women with normal weight (BMI < 25 kg/m2).
Methods:
One hundred thirty-nine women < 40 years old undergoing 180 IVF cycles with fresh embryo transfers were retrospectively evaluated between January 1997 and March 1999, stratified by body mass index (BMI) (cutoff of 25).
Results:
In the group with BMI > 25 kg/m2, basal FSH, implantation rates (IR), and pregnancy rates (PR) were significantly lower, while the duration of stimulation, gonadotropin requirements, and spontaneous miscarriages were slightly higher, compared to the BMI < or = 25 group.
Conclusions:
Excess weight defined as BMI > 25 kg/m2 has a negative impact on IVF outcome. Future prospective studies evaluating oocyte and/or embryo quality, and androgen and insulin levels, between overweight women and those with normal weight are needed.
